-#include "pthread.h"
-#include "implement.h"
-
-static struct pthread_mutexattr_t_ ptw32_recursive_mutexattr_s =
- {PTHREAD_PROCESS_PRIVATE, PTHREAD_MUTEX_RECURSIVE};
-static struct pthread_mutexattr_t_ ptw32_errorcheck_mutexattr_s =
- {PTHREAD_PROCESS_PRIVATE, PTHREAD_MUTEX_ERRORCHECK};
-static pthread_mutexattr_t ptw32_recursive_mutexattr = &ptw32_recursive_mutexattr_s;
-static pthread_mutexattr_t ptw32_errorcheck_mutexattr = &ptw32_errorcheck_mutexattr_s;
-
-
-INLINE int
-ptw32_mutex_check_need_init (pthread_mutex_t * mutex)
-{
- register int result = 0;
- register pthread_mutex_t mtx;
- ptw32_mcs_local_node_t node;
-
- ptw32_mcs_lock_acquire(&ptw32_mutex_test_init_lock, &node);
-
- /*
- * We got here possibly under race
- * conditions. Check again inside the critical section
- * and only initialise if the mutex is valid (not been destroyed).
- * If a static mutex has been destroyed, the application can
- * re-initialise it only by calling pthread_mutex_init()
- * explicitly.
- */
- mtx = *mutex;
-
- if (mtx == PTHREAD_MUTEX_INITIALIZER)
- {
- result = pthread_mutex_init (mutex, NULL);
- }
- else if (mtx == PTHREAD_RECURSIVE_MUTEX_INITIALIZER)
- {
- result = pthread_mutex_init (mutex, &ptw32_recursive_mutexattr);
- }
- else if (mtx == PTHREAD_ERRORCHECK_MUTEX_INITIALIZER)
- {
- result = pthread_mutex_init (mutex, &ptw32_errorcheck_mutexattr);
- }
- else if (mtx == NULL)
- {
- /*
- * The mutex has been destroyed while we were waiting to
- * initialise it, so the operation that caused the
- * auto-initialisation should fail.
- */
- result = EINVAL;
- }
-
- ptw32_mcs_lock_release(&node);
-
- return (result);
-}
